Rep. Moulton introduces ICE defunding bill
The bill would restore ICE funding to its previous annual level of $10 billion and repurpose the rest. Cosponsors include Democratic U.S. Reps. André Carson on Indiana, Darren Soto of Florida and Sylvia Garcia of Texas.
Moulton’s bill also comes as public outrage grows over the recent killing of a woman by an ICE agent in Minnesota, and as Congress struggles to piece together spending measures ahead of the Jan. 30 funding deadline to avoid another shutdown. The shooting, according to multiple outlets, has threatened to destroy spending negotiations with some Democrats calling for a freeze on ICE funding even if it means another deadlock. - WGBH
